ABSTRACT:
A method for dynamically modifying electrical characteristics of a radome (110). The method can interpose a radome (110) in the path of a radio frequency signal (140). At least one electrical characteristic of the radome (110) can be selectively varied by applying an energetic stimulus to dynamically modify a performance characteristic of the radome (110). Electrical characteristic can include a permittivity, a permeability, a loss tangent, and/or a reflectivity. The energetic stimulus can include an electric stimulus, a photonic stimulus, a magnetic stimulus, and/or a thermal stimulus.
